Florida to Welcome First Location of Popular Chicago Grocery Chain

A Chicago-founded grocery chain is setting its sights on South Florida, as it prepares to open its first location in downtown Fort Lauderdale later this year. The company, Go Grocer—established in 2008 by brothers Paul and Greg Stellatos—will launch its innovative hybrid model that blends traditional grocery shopping with on-demand delivery through its proprietary app.
